/ / Android Google Maps API v2 ruta de visualización [duplicado] - android, google-maps

Ruta de visualización de la API v2 de Google Maps para Android [duplicado] - android, google-maps

Posible duplicado:
¿Cómo mostrar una ruta entre dos geocoords en google maps?

Estoy buscando una manera de obtener la ruta entre 2puntos mostrados en el Mapa usando Google Maps API v2. He buscado en SO, pero no puedo encontrar un ejemplo para esto. Tal vez alguien pueda ayudarme con enlaces o un ejemplo.

Muchas gracias.

Respuestas

20 para la respuesta № 1

En la v2 de la API de Maps, una ruta es solo una PolyLine. En mi humilde opinión es mucho más conveniente / fácil de usar que la antigua superposición.

Desde el Documentación de Google Maps API V2:

Polyline line = map.addPolyline(new PolylineOptions()
.add(new LatLng(-37.81319, 144.96298),
new LatLng(-31.95285, 115.85734))
.geodesic(true));

0 para la respuesta № 2

El cálculo de la distancia es un método del objeto GLatLng.

Puedes usar algo como esto:

DISTANCIA = markerOne.getPoint (). DistanceFrom (markerTwo.getPoint ());

https://developers.google.com/maps/documentation/android/reference/com/google/android/gms/maps/model/LatLng